Associated Press BISMARCK, N.D. (AP) — A state judge has struck down North Dakota’s ban on abortion, saying that the state constitution creates a fundamental right to access abortion before a fetus is viable. State District Judge Bruce Romanick also said in his ruling Thursday that the law violates the state constitution because it is too vague. Romanick was ruling on a request from the state to dismiss a lawsuit filed against the ban in 2022 by what at the time was the sole abortion clinic in North Dakota.
